The Mg to Unit conversion calculates the number of biological or chemical units based on the mass in milligrams and a known conversion factor (units per mg). This is commonly used in pharmacology and biochemistry.

Q1: What's the difference between mg and units?
A: Milligrams measure mass, while units measure biological activity. The conversion factor relates the two.
Q2: Where do I find the units per mg value?
A: This is typically provided by the manufacturer or determined through standardization procedures.
Q3: Can this be used for all medications?
A: Only for medications or substances where the unit conversion factor is known and standardized.
Q4: Why use units instead of mg for some medications?
A: Some medications have variable potency by weight, so units better reflect biological activity.
